What Does This Mean?
Amsterdam offers a Content Writer salary of $36K USD, while Chicago offers $63K USD β a difference of -42% in raw terms.
After adjusting for purchasing power parity (PPP), Amsterdam's salary is worth $44K in US purchasing power terms, versus $63K for Chicago. This means Chicago offers better real purchasing power for this role.
PPP adjustment accounts for differences in local prices β for example, housing costs 3x more in San Francisco than in Warsaw, so a San Francisco salary needs to be much higher to provide an equivalent standard of living.
